Tortilla kebabs

Hi all, tortilla kebabs were on the menu last night. First time trying them and they are a lot easier to make than I had originally thought.

Into a bowl goes 600 grams of beef mince, with 1/3 red onion, handful of chopped flat leaf parsley, and a generous sprinkling of garlic steak seasoning (onion powder, garlic powder, paprika etc.) mix it all together.



Then stack up a pile of tortillas and cut them into a square. Once done start layering the beef mince onto the tortillas and repeat until all the mince is used up. I ended up using 5 tortillas.



Cut the stack of tortillas into quarters length ways and then stack against each other on their sides.



Place skewers on top of the stack to see how many kebabs you can make and then one at a time insert the skewers. Then cut between the skewers and you have your kebabs ready to go on the bbq.





4 minutes on each side. I used a light chilli oil baste on two of them and kept the other two 'au naturel'.



Served with a glass of rose and some home made chips



Are they worth the hype? yes, they are very nice and I will definitely be making them again. Oh, and they are extremely filling! I only ate one, but have left over for lunch today :)
